| Form/Grade | What it means for procurement | Typical application |
| Dried leaves (cut/sifted) | Higher sennoside content (2.5-3.5%), requires Ph.Eur. compliance testing | Herbal supplements, therapeutic teas |
| Dried pods | Lower sennoside concentration, milder laxative effect | Traditional preparations, gentler formulations |
| Standardised extract | Guaranteed sennoside A+B potency, premium pricing | Capsule fills, standardised therapeutic products |
India's Tamil Nadu region harvests senna between September and December, creating seasonal supply concentration risk for European buyers. The Tirunelveli and Ramanathapuram districts dominate cultivation, with most processing infrastructure located near harvest zones. Egypt produces Senna alexandrina in Upper Egypt, providing geographic diversification from Indian supply and benefits from proximity to EU markets. Sudan maintains traditional Alexandrian senna cultivation but export volumes remain smaller than Indian supply. Senna is hygroscopic and requires storage below 25 degrees Celsius at under 65% relative humidity to prevent moisture absorption and sennoside degradation. Bulk packaging uses 5-25 kg multi-wall paper bags with polyethylene liners for moisture protection. Buyers must verify sennoside A+B content remains within Ph.Eur. specifications (2.5-3.5% for leaves) throughout the 18-24 month shelf life under controlled storage.
EU Organic senna is available from India and Egypt, with Indian Tamil Nadu suppliers offering the deepest organic inventory. Dual EU Organic and USDA NOP certification is standard from established Tamil Nadu exporters. Organic certification does not affect sennoside potency requirements, Ph.Eur. specifications apply regardless of cultivation method.
Consumer packaging includes 50g pouches, 100g resealable bags, and tea sachets for retail herbal laxative products. MOQ for private label runs typically starts at 500-1000 units depending on packaging format. Buyers must confirm maximum treatment duration labelling per EU HMPC recommendations before finalising artwork specifications.
Indian Tamil Nadu processors dominate global senna supply, with established quality systems for Ph.Eur. compliance and sennoside standardisation. Documentation to request: batch-specific CoA showing sennoside A+B content, microbiological reports, and pesticide residue testing per EU MRL limits.
